The vice president of Changsheng Prefecture in charge of the economy was a withered old man.
The other party had already reached the peak of Foundation Establishment, and the Daoist aura within his body filled the entire room, as if it were an extension of his body, helping him absorb the spiritual energy in the vicinity and handle affairs from all sides.
Changsheng Prefecture has a total of 47 cities of varying sizes. Each city generates a large amount of information every day. Some of this information is processed by various assistants, but it is ultimately collected here and handed over to the elders for a final decision.
When the assistant entered, the vice president was soaking in a spiritual liquid made from expensive spiritual herbs, while several Foundation Establishment experts were helping him regulate his internal magical power system to maintain his survival.
Dealing with the affairs of various cities is a very troublesome matter, and these affairs leave the vice president with almost no time for spiritual practice.
Moreover, he was also of advanced age among cultivators, and his physical body was inevitably heading towards decay. The waning energy in his primordial spirit was so great that even changing his physical body would be useless.
But he did not retire and remained in this position.
Ostensibly, he wanted to give more guidance to young people, but in essence, he couldn't bear to give up the taste of power.
After all, his talent was only average; the Foundation Establishment stage was already his limit, and it was impossible for him to improve any further.
Rather than enduring hardship and hoping for a slim chance, it's better to firmly grasp power in your hands and even try to plan for your afterlife.
After bowing to the vice president, the assistant handed over the compiled materials and said to the vice president, "President, these are the materials for this meeting. Please review them."
When working, you should address people by their job titles, and if there's a deputy, address the deputy; this is common sense.
Having served in a deputy position for a long time, the other party becomes extremely sensitive to such matters, and one can easily inadvertently offend them.
The documents were lifted up by magic, and the paper files were turned one by one, making a rustling sound in the quiet room.
In today's world where paperless offices have been implemented in most areas, all the vice presidents still retain the habit of using paper documents.
They are used to putting documents on paper, which means that their subordinates have to perform two processes when working: converting the input documents into paper documents and then converting the output documents into mobile phone documents.
The whole process wasn't too complicated, but the amount of written materials piling up every day was so large that the underground storage area for paper documents had become like a vast ocean.
Every day, staff members row small boats across this vast expanse of water to retrieve documents. The documents at the bottom have turned into coal over the years. It is said that at night, eerie laughter and running sounds can be heard. No one knows which document has come to life.
Although the other party could review all the documents in a second, the assistant knew the elderly person wouldn't do that.
The Changsheng Prefecture Cultivator Management Committee has developed into a complete set of regulations, known as etiquette and manners!
This set of etiquette is deeply ingrained in the entire bureaucratic system, including but not limited to the angle of bowing to different superiors and the tone of voice when speaking; it includes how to communicate and probe subtly with peers; and it also includes how to display authority and compassion when dealing with subordinates.
When reporting on work, there are strict distinctions in the format of document headers, font sizes, and even text spacing. Any problems should be seriously criticized, and such unhealthy practices should not be encouraged.
Reading documents directly presented by subordinates is a demonstration of the etiquette of "showing off one's manners".
Even if you can read the other person's document in a second, you should still leave them waiting.
Even if the documents given by the other party are very important, they must be left unseen to demonstrate one's status and composure.
When the gift is presented, the recipient must also return the gift.
The assistant then performed flawlessly.
She maintained her bowing posture, with her hands crossed above her navel, legs together, back straight, and eyes looking straight down, without the slightest hint of negligence.
Furthermore, the body's magical energy system must be forcibly halted at this moment, allowing the physical body to perform this action purely as a demonstration of sincerity. During this time, the other party will continuously use Daoist principles to coerce and pressure the individual.
Even the slightest tremor is considered impolite, which will result in a reprimand from superiors, a deduction of bonus, and a public reprimand.
But Xi Ya remained unfazed, standing respectfully as if nothing had happened.
Such an elegant return of the gesture earned the approval of the Foundation Establishment experts who were guiding the Vice President's magical power.
(Elegant, truly elegant!)
(As expected of Xi Ya's assistant, her movements are indeed elegant.)
(I heard she once returned the favor in this way, forcing a chairman to approve her application. This woman is truly terrifying.)
A full half hour later, the vice president finished the ceremony and said softly, "Get up, let's talk while sitting down."
"No, no, I wouldn't dare," Xi Ya's assistant quickly replied.
"There are no outsiders here, so please sit down and talk."
"In that case, thank you very much, Chairman."
Taking a seat abruptly is a major taboo in the workplace. While the harm it causes is less than "turning the table when the boss is serving food," it's still about the same as "changing the song when the boss is singing."
At this point, you must first decline and wait for a response before taking your seat; otherwise, it would be impolite.
Even sitting down requires caution; one must first smooth out the hem of the skirt, then keep both legs together, and only sit on half of the chair.
At the same time, he leaned forward to express his admiration and longing, and took out his notebook and ballpoint pen, which he had prepared in advance, ready to take notes.
Here's a little detail: the notebook must be a dedicated notebook. Every time you meet a leader, you must accurately find the corresponding notebook for that leader. This is a good habit that earns you points.
However, don't write the other person's name in your notebook, as that would seem deliberate.
Of course, these things were as natural as breathing for Xi Ya's assistant, and her body reacted naturally.
(Beautiful, indeed elegant.)
(His sitting down was so fluid and graceful; he must have practiced it tens of thousands of times in private.)
(I reckon the return gift was at least level nine; this woman's ambitions are quite grand.)
Since Xi Ya entered the room, she has only spoken three sentences to the vice president, but half an hour has already been wasted.
However, not a single step can be omitted, otherwise it would be considered impolite.
At times like these, Xi Ya felt that the way capital operates is more efficient, but sometimes it's too efficient.
After enduring another ten minutes of silence, she finally heard the vice president say, "It's just a few loan institutions going bankrupt, why are you so nervous?"
“Tianyuan Chenguang is registered in Changsheng Prefecture, and they have used a lot of funds this time. I am worried that they have other intentions.”
"How big is it? Hundreds of billions or trillions?"
"...maybe only a few billion."
"cut……"
After a soft chuckle, the vice president said earnestly, "Young man, you're still too young. Why are you so worried about a mere few billion?"
